The Dell Riser Bd Slot2 PCI-E X8 3pci R620 (part number 0WHFV4) is a high-performance expansion riser designed specifically for the PowerEdge R620 server chassis. This compact riser board provides an additional PCI Express x8 slot, enabling you to add network adapters, storage controllers or other accelerator cards while maintaining optimal airflow and system stability. Engineered with Dell quality standards, the riser integrates seamlessly into the existing server architecture without requiring any firmware updates.

Key Features

  • Provides one full-length PCI-Express x8 slot for enhanced expansion capability
  • Designed for direct installation in the R620 chassis Slot 2 location
  • Supports both single and dual-port network cards, RAID controllers and GPU accelerators
  • Optimized copper traces ensure low latency and high data throughput
  • Robust mechanical design with reinforced mounting points for heavy cards
  • Plug-and-play compatibility - no additional drivers required for basic operation

Technical Specifications

  • PCI Express Generation: 3.0
  • Lane Width: x8 (8 lanes)
  • Form Factor: Low profile, full height compatible
  • Connector Type: Standard PCI-E x16 edge connector (x8 mode)
  • Power Consumption: Up to 75 watts per slot (dependent on installed card)
  • Operating Temperature Range: 0 degrees C to 45 degrees C
  • Dimensions: Fits within the Dell R620 Slot 2 bay dimensions
